Here's a simple and quick recipe for Taco Meatloaf that combines the flavors of tacos with the classic meatloaf dish. This recipe takes about 10 minutes to prepare and 45 minutes to cook.

### Taco Meatloaf Recipe

#### Ingredients:

- 1 lb ground beef (or ground turkey)

- 1 cup crushed tortilla chips (or breadcrumbs)

- 1/2 cup salsa (mild or spicy, depending on your preference)

- 1/2 cup shredded cheese (cheddar or Mexican blend)

- 1 egg

- 1 packet taco seasoning (or homemade taco seasoning)

- 1/2 cup chopped onion (optional)

- 1/2 cup chopped bell pepper (optional)

- Salt and pepper to taste

- Additional salsa for topping (optional)#### Instructions:

1. **Preheat the Oven**: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).

2. **Mix Ingredients**: In a large bowl, combine the ground beef, crushed tortilla chips, salsa, shredded cheese, egg, taco seasoning, chopped onion, and bell pepper. Season with salt and pepper. Mix until well combined.

3. **Shape the Meatloaf**: Transfer the mixture to a loaf pan or shape it into a loaf on a lined baking sheet.

4. **Top with Salsa**: If desired, spread a little extra salsa on top of the meatloaf for added flavor5. **Bake**: Place the meatloaf in the preheated oven and bake for about 45 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 160°F (70°C).

6. **Rest and Serve**: Let the meatloaf rest for about 5-10 minutes before slicing. Serve with additional salsa, cheese, or your favorite taco toppings.

To enhance your Taco Meatloaf, consider adding ingredients like black beans or corn for extra texture and taste. You can also vary the cheese options by using pepper jack for a spicy kick. Furthermore, serving the meatloaf with toppings such as guacamole, diced tomatoes, or sour cream can elevate the dining experience. For an even more wholesome meal, pair your Taco Meatloaf with a side of Mexican-style rice or a fresh salad.
